Though small, Redland train station caters efficiently to its travelers' needs. While there's no ticket office, convenient ticket machines are available for purchasing tickets and for accessibility. However, note that these machines do not support the collection of tickets bought online. But worry not, as the station includes accessible ticket machines and induction loops to ensure ease of access for all passengers.
The station prioritizes mobility, featuring step-free access across the entire station, which is very considerate for passengers with disabilities or heavy luggage. It also offers ramps for train access. Although there are no waiting rooms, the station offers a tidy seating area amid the bustling commute. Refreshment services and ATMs are not available, encouraging travelers to plan accordingly. Moreover, security is paramount, as CCTV ensures a safe environment for passengers at all times.
Connections to buses and other forms of transport are conveniently located around the station, poised to whisk you off on your onward journey. A rail replacement bus service can be found at the South Road bus stop opposite the station, providing connectivity towards Bristol, and another at Redland Grove heading to Severn Beach. At Appledore (Kent) train station, you'll find a variety of facilities to accommodate your travel needs. While there isn't a ticket office, it has ticket machines available, allowing you to purchase or collect tickets. Tickets bought online can also be collected using these machines. They are designed with accessibility in mind and can accommodate discounts from a Disabled Persons Railcard.
For those needing assistance, help points are conveniently positioned around the station, providing information and direct lines to support services. Additionally, the station is equipped with screens that show departure information and make announcements to keep passengers updated.
Accessibility is partially covered, with step-free access to platform 1 (heading towards Ashford International) and a short path with a gentle ramp leading to platform 2 (heading towards Hastings). Moreover, the station lacks some amenities such as accessible toilets and dedicated waiting rooms, but there is a sheltered seating area on the platform where you can find some respite while waiting for your train.
Parking is managed by APCOA Parking UK and offers free parking with a limited number of spaces, including one dedicated accessible space. Regrettably, the station doesn’t have refreshment facilities, shops, or ATMs, so it's advisable to plan ahead if you need any of these amenities.
